#80c1db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#80c1db is composed of 50.2% red, 75.7%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.6% cyan, 11.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 197.1 degrees, a saturation of 55.8% and a lightness of 68%. #80c1db color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#0183b7. Closest websafe color is: #99cccc.

Shades and Tints of #80c1db

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03080b is the darkest color, while #fafd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#80c1db

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acaeaf is the less saturated color, while #61cefa is the most saturated one.
